If you’re a regular Sciencebase reader with a particular area of interest, did you know you can grab themed RSS newsfeeds for the site:

The complete feed is available with this link

http://www.sciencebase.com/science-blog/feed/

if you add one of the following terms to the URL immediately after the final slash - rss, rss2, atom - you can aggregate the feed with a particular flavour too, RSS 1.0, RSS 2.0, or Atom, respectively.

For themed feeds follow these examples using the categories shown to the right of this posting.
